1. Packet sniffing can be a controversial subject. Discuss any issues related to ethics that might arise when an organization monitors the electronic activity of its employees.

Answer)

Packet sniffing is the method of capturing the packets and recording them when data flow to and from the network of interconnected computers. Packet sniffing is similar to tapping a telephone in a computer network. Packet sniffing can be used by the employer to record employee activities and perform diagnostics and troubleshoot problems on the network. So, Packet sniffing can be used to see all information that is being passed to the network by the employees. A packet sniffing can be used by the employer to record all or some activities such as:

a) Which websites the employees visit

b) What actions does the employee perform on the websites

c) Who does employee send email to

d) What the email contains

e) What downloaded file contains

f) How is the computer data used such as audio, video streaming and download.
